Bug 1728484 (CVE-2019-13109)

Summary: CVE-2019-13109 exiv2: denial of service in PngImage::readMetadata

Description Dhananjay Arunesh 2019-07-10 05:01:59 UTC
An integer overflow in Exiv2 through 0.27.1 allows an attacker to cause a denial of service (SIGSEGV) via a crafted PNG image file, because PngImage::readMetadata mishandles a chunkLength - iccOffset subtraction.
